    Last Stand Arnhem Gets Updated!
    Bugs fixed in the V5.60.53 update for this Close Combat title

    Arlington, VT, June 14th 2013 – Matrix Games (www.matrixgames.com) announce the release of the new v5.60.53 update for the WWII tactical wargame Close Combat - Last Stand Arnhem.


    As part of the continuing post-release support for the Close Combat series ,the v5.60.53 updatefixes bugs with Multi-player campaigns, with supply propagation across maps with blown bridges, and crashes at the conclusion of a battle possibly resulting in the loss of the saved game file.


    Check the Forum page to view the full change list.


    The v5.60.53 update is comprehensive and will bring all versions of Close Combat - Last Stand Arnhem to v5.60.53.

    About Close Combat - Last Stand Arnhem

    "Out of ammunition. God Save the King." – This was the message sent by the British forces in the final hours of the struggle for Arnhem Bridge. It was intended for the Allied forces, but it was only heard by the Germans.
    Close Combat – Last Stand Arnhem is a highly enhanced new release of Close Combat, using the latest Close Combat engine with many additional improvements. Its design is based on the critically acclaimed Close Combat – A Bridge Too Far, originally developed by Atomic Games, as well as the more recent Close Combat: The Longest Day. This is the most ambitious and most improved of the new Close Combat releases.


    As the Allies, you will carry out the world’s largest airborne operation, Operation Market Garden, to cross the Rhine and bring a swift end to the war or, as the Germans, use a hastily organized set of defense forces to prevent the Allies from reaching their ultimate goal, Arnhem Bridge. Close Combat – Last Stand Arnhem comes with expanded force pools, reserve & static battlegroups, a troop point buying system, ferry and assault crossings, destructible bridges, static forces and much more! Also included in this rebuild are 60+ battles, operations and campaigns including a new enhanced Grand Campaign!

    Hey Lord Zimoa! Any news on when this next generation close combat game will be ready for previewing? I remember when "company of heroes" was in development, and how i was wishing that to be a true successor to the CC franchise, but didn't really hit the spot? Perhaps it was because of the truthfulness to some extent on how expendable your troops could be, and im anxious to how the pace of combat would work in the newer engine? Since the older CC franchise left a bit more to the imagination when troops were avoiding MG42 fire in a shallow 1m ditch, in which company of heroes your squad would end up dead eventually, not to mention the compared survivability in buildings.

    Company of Heroes is good in alot of ways, had it got some close combat treatment, could have been a really neat game imo for realism, and not so much working of hitpoints instead. Plus the infinite ammo, go towards that arcade feel.

    Anyway just curious, since i remember a while back, around the release of Panthers in the Fog, there was talk of updating the engine i think? Its an underated series imo, especially when there are many indie developers releasing indie games on steam, hopefully the franchise may be able to break back into the limelight.
